About Drax Project
Drax Project has carved out a notable space in contemporary music by seamlessly blending elements of hip-hop and jazz, creating a sound that resonates with a diverse audience.
Their approach challenges conventional genre boundaries, inviting listeners to engage with rhythms and melodies that feel both familiar and fresh.

This unique fusion not only reflects the cultural vibrancy of today’s musical landscape but also encourages a more dynamic listening experience, pushing the conversation around what modern pop can achieve.
The group’s process emphasizes collaboration and spontaneity, allowing their jazz roots to inform intricate instrumental arrangements while also making room for the rhythmic drive characteristic of hip-hop. This balance fosters a palpable energy throughout their work, as they incorporate improvisational techniques and layered textures that enhance each track's organic feel. By doing so, Drax Project creates an atmosphere ripe for exploration, encouraging listeners to delve deeper into the interplay of sounds and ideas.
Lyrically, Drax Project often explores themes of personal growth, relationships, and the highs and lows of life, employing an approachable yet introspective tone. Their storytelling tends to strike a balance between sincerity and irony, drawing listeners in with relatable narratives while maintaining a playful edge. This duality enriches their songs, making them both engaging and thought-provoking.
